- STAT+: Pharma’s drug spending deflection
The pharmaceutical industry's lobbying group, PhRMA, is attempting to deflect attention from rising prescription drug spending by sending news releases and talking points to journalists. The article highlights PhRMA's efforts to influence reporting on drug spending trends.

- Pharma leaders hope next FDA head calms waters
The pharmaceutical industry is calling for stability and predictability from the next FDA commissioner after a tumultuous period. The CEO of PhRMA, Steve Ubl, and Bristol Myers Squibb CEO Chris Boerner emphasized the need for a stable FDA to ensure certainty in drug development. The industry is also pushing back against President Trump's 'most favored nation' pricing policy.
